  1. Rusty Nails (Rusty Osgood, born 1966) is an American director, writer, producer, and actor. He is best known for his feature-length B-movie Acne. Nails has also made several short films, including God is Dad, The Ramones and I, Grethel and Hansel, Animated Corpse, and Santiago vs. Wigface, which won a special recognition award.
